Strong's G747 (Greek)

Greek: ἀρχηγός (archēgós)

Pronunciation: ar-khay-gos'

Derivation: from G746 and G71

Definition: a chief leader

KJV Renderings: author, captain, prince

Cross References

Strong's Original Transliteration Derivation Definition KJV Renderings
G71 ἄγω ágō a primary verb properly, to lead; by implication, to bring, drive, (reflexively) go, (specially) pass (time), or (figuratively) induce be, bring (forth), carry, (let) go, keep, lead away, be open
G746 ἀρχή archḗ from G756 (properly abstract) a commencement, or (concretely) chief (in various applications of order, time, place, or rank) beginning, corner, (at the, the) first (estate), magistrate, power, principality, principle, rule
